WebAug 27, 2024 · The Greek forces moved into position, forming a 7 km (4.3 miles) long front just 3-4 km opposite the Persians below the low hills of Cithaeron. Mardonius lined up his army with the Persians holding the right flank, and the Medes and the Bactrians, Indians, and Sacae in the center. On the left flank, he lined up the pro-Persian Greeks. WebLed by Themistocles and the Council of the Areopagus, the Athenians took to the sea and defeated the Persians at Salamis. This momentous decision was perhaps the highlight of the career of one of the greatest statesmen in Greek history. Themistocles first came to power in 493 BC. WebThe Greek wings defeated the Persians and wheeled inward to attack the Persian centre, which had driven the Greek centre back. The longer spears and heavier armour of the bronze-clad Greek infantry prevailed over the Persians with their short spears, wicker shields, and padded clothing. The rout was complete.
